Output cd1a94a7a68566576b256ce407d00a41d7ef3a76e51e767b5a1aceeb588d5863:0

value
23525663
script pubkey
OP_0 OP_PUSHBYTES_20 1c5fe5ad9d90879f8531e8ea033bc1c8b698194d
address
bc1qr307ttvajzrelpf3ar4qxw7pezmfsx2dxdqwza
transaction
cd1a94a7a68566576b256ce407d00a41d7ef3a76e51e767b5a1aceeb588d5863
confirmations
86652
spent
true